So, What Exactly is a WiFi 7 Mesh System?
Let's break it down. A mesh system, unlike traditional wireless routers, uses multiple points or 'nodes' placed around your home to create a single, powerful, and seamless network. No more dead zones in the braai room or weak signals upstairs.
Now, add WiFi 7 (also known as 802.11be) to the mix. This isn't just a small speed bump; it's a total overhaul. The standout feature is Multi-Link Operation (MLO), which allows your devices to connect to multiple frequency bands (2.4GHz, 5GHz, and 6GHz) at the same time. Think of it as opening up multiple new lanes on a highway... for your data. The result is dramatically lower latency, higher speeds, and rock-solid stability.

Banishing Lag and Packet Loss
In competitive games like Valorant or Apex Legends, a split-second delay means the difference between victory and defeat. Because a WiFi 7 mesh system uses MLO to send data across multiple bands simultaneously, it creates a much more resilient connection. If one band experiences interference (like from a neighbour's network or a microwave), your data packet still gets through on another. This is the ultimate weapon against frustrating lag spikes.
Future-Proofing Your Connected Home
How many devices are connected to your network right now? Phones, laptops, smart TVs, security cameras... it all adds up. WiFi 7 is built for this kind of congestion. With wider 320 MHz channels and more efficient data encoding (4K-QAM), it can handle dozens of devices without breaking a sweat, making it the perfect backbone as you consider upgrading your entire wireless networking setup.
Placement Pro Tip ⚡
For the best mesh performance, place your nodes in open spaces, roughly halfway between the main router and the dead zone you want to cover. Avoid tucking them away in cupboards or behind the TV. Good line-of-sight between nodes is key for a strong backhaul connection.

Is It Time for You to Upgrade to a WiFi 7 System? 🤔
Let's be practical. Is a WiFi 7 mesh system for everyone in South Africa right now? Not necessarily.
To get the maximum benefit, you also need WiFi 7-compatible devices (like the latest smartphones, laptops, or motherboards). You can get ahead of the curve by upgrading with new wireless adapters for your PC.
However, if you're a competitive gamer, a content creator uploading huge files, or someone living in a large, tech-filled home who simply refuses to compromise on performance, the upgrade is absolutely worth considering. While a new mesh system is a bigger investment than simply adding one of those basic wireless range extenders, the performance leap is worlds apart.
